
Lopes & Gonzalez To Compete At Pac-12 Multi-Events Championships
May 04, 2018 | Track & Field, Features
 The Trojans will compete at the Pac-12 Multi-Events Championships hosted by Stanford in Palo Alto, Calif. on May 5-6. The multi-events are the first event of the 2018 Pac-12 Championships which will conclude with the final 20 events at Stanford on May 12-13. Entering this week, the USC women's team is ranked No. 2 and the men's team No. 9.
TROJANS IN THE MULTI-EVENTS -- Lyndsey Lopes will be competing in her third Pac-12 Multi-Events Championships. Last season as a sophomore, she placed third with a total of 5,371 points. This season she competed in the heptathlon at the Sam Adams Combined Events and had a PR of 5,574 points which ranks fifth on USC's all-time list. This is the first college decathlon for Michael Gonzalez. Gonzalez is the Trojans' top pole vaulter and currently ranks seventh in the conference in the event.

USC SWEEPS ANNUAL DUAL MEET WITH UCLA - The Trojans swept the annual USC-UCLA Dual Meet held at Drake Stadium on the campus of UCLA in Westwood, Calif. on April 29. The men won 103-53 and the women won 86-77. It was the first sweep of the Dual Meet for USC since 2015 and the first sweep at UCLA since 2010. The women's meet wasn't clinched until the final event, the 4x400m relay, and the men's team won the meet early, scoring its most points since registering 108 points in 1968. Trojans winning events were: Angie Annelus (W-200m), Alexander Barnum (M-100m, M-200m), Rai Benjamin (M-400m H), Chloe Berry (W-3000m), Nathan Bultman (M-DT), Anna Cockrell (W-400m H), Courtney Corrin (W-LJ), Kendall Ellis (W-400m), Robert Ford (M-800m), Michael Gonzalez (M-110m H, PV), Dior Hall (W-100m H), Deanna Hill (W-100m), Michael Norman (M-400m), Nick Ponzio (M-SP), Earnest Sears (M-HJ), Eric Sloan (M-TJ) and Dominic Smallwood (M-LJ), plus the M-4x100m, the W-4x100m, the M-4x400m and the W-4x400m.

THERE IS NO NORMAL WITH NORMAN - USC sophomore sprinter Michael Norman has run in just nine outdoor meets as a Trojan, yet each time he does it is something special. He began his outdoor college career at the 2017 USC-UCLA Dual Meet and won the 400m dash with a then-USC freshman record. He then won the 2017 Pac-12 400m title with a time of 45.15, defeating the two-time defending champion on his own track. Norman then placed fourth in the NCAA 400m final with a new freshman record-time of 44.88 and the fifth-fastest time ever by a Trojan in the NCAA final. On April 7 this season, in his second outdoor 200m race, Norman ran a PR of 20.06 (-1.4), the fourth-fastest time in schoo history and a time which would have brought home the bronze medal at the 2016 Olympics. He lowered his freshman 400m record to 44.60 with a third place finish at the 2017 USA T&F Championships. He opened up in the 400m at the Mt. SAC Relays and won the invitational race with a PR and NCAA-leading time of 44.53. Norman competed during the 2018 indoor season and won the NCAA 400m title while setting the world indoor record and was part of the the relay which had the fastest 4x400m time in history.
THE BOWERMAN WATCH LIST - Kendall Ellis, Rai Benjamin and Michael Norman have been named to the Pre-Conference Championships Watch List for the Bowerman by the USTFCCCA. The Bowerman is awarded annually at the end of the track and field season to the most outstanding track and field athlete.
